This page has many resources and activities you might want to carry out with your child. It will focus on the 2 areas of mathematical learning in EYFS: Number and Numerical pattern.

Number Activities:

  • Practise forming numbers 1-20
  • Adding sums
  • Subtracting sums
  • Ping-pong counting- Take turns to say each number counting to 20 and back again e.g. Adult- "1" Child- "2"
  • Matching numerals to quantities
  • Understand the value of numbers 1-10
  •  Subitise (recognise quantities without counting) up to 5
  • Practise recalling number bonds up to 5 (including subtraction facts)
  • Practise double facts

Numerical Pattern Activities:

  • Count forwards and backwards to 20
  • Recognise the pattern of the counting system
  • Compare quantities with amounts up to 10
  • Practise doubling
  • Practise recognising odd and even
